Bengaluru, Feb 7: A young leopard entered a south-east Bengaluru elite school on Sunday and was tranquillized after a 14-hour long operation, during which it attacked two people. The security at Vibgyor High, Kundalahalli spotted the leopard entering the school around 4am and flashed the alert. By early morning forest department personnel landed at the spot, armed with dart guns and tranquillizers

Mangaluru, Feb 7: A young Muslim cleric feared drowned while crossing a river at Sangabettu village in Bantwal taluk last night. The victim has been identified as Mohammed Afreedi (23), who was working as a cleric at a mosque in Muger, near here.
